Biological function summary
FANCA works as a part of the Fanconi anemia (FA) core complex involving around 13 proteins. This complex plays an important role in the FA DNA repair pathway facilitating the repair of interstrand DNA crosslinks. FANCA acts by orchestrating the recruitment and activation of downstream repair proteins which ensures the high-fidelity maintenance of the genetic material during cell division. Dysfunction in the FA complex where FANCA operates can lead to chromosomal instability and increased mutation rates.
Pathways
FANCA functions prominently in the Fanconi anemia pathway and is also involved in the homologous recombination repair pathway. In the FA pathway FANCA works closely with related proteins like FANCB and FANCC to initiate the DNA repair process. FANCA's interaction with these proteins allows it to execute its repair role effectively ensuring cellular genomic integrity. These pathways are critical for protecting cells from DNA damage during replication and shielding them from cancer development.
